Is Cambridge MD a town or city?

Cambridge is a city in Dorchester County, Maryland, United States. The population was 13,096 at the 2020 census.

Where do millionaires live in Maryland?

Montgomery County’s Brookmont community was listed as “the richest” area in the state of Maryland. Brookmont is a census-designated place and an unincorporated area in Montgomery County.

What airport do you fly into for Cambridge MD?

What is the nearest airport to Cambridge? The nearest airport to Cambridge is Salisbury (SBY) Airport which is 34.3 miles away. Other nearby airports include Baltimore (BWI) (53.1 miles), Reagan Washington (DCA) (56 miles), Washington Dulles (IAD) (78.9 miles) and Philadelphia (PHL) (101 miles).
